“Peacemaker” hits demand high spot; HBO Max original tops digital rankings in Malaysia – Parrot Analytics
27 October 2025

HBO Max made a rare appearance on Asia’s demand rankings for the week of 13-19 October, beating rival streamers in Malaysia to #1 with James Gunn/DC Studios’ "Peacemaker", according to Parrot Analytics. 

"Peacemaker" ended the week with 22.5 × higher demand than the average show in Malaysia, just shy of the 23.6 × of the overall winner, Japanese anime series, "My Hero Academia". 

Overall, Prime Video took four of the top 10 digital spots in Malaysia for the week, including "Invincible" and "Hazbin Hotel", followed by Netflix with three, Crunchyroll with "TO BE HERO X" and Paramount+ with "Tulsa King".  

Only three titles hit the 20 x demand mark, with most landing between 13.7× ("Tulsa King") and 18.1× (Korean drama, "Bon Appetit, Your Majesty").
